Strange Light Spotted over Texas



Last week, the sky above Texas briefly lit up with a mysterious pulsating light. "It kept getting bigger, and the color kept changing," Little River Academy Police Chief Troy Hess told Austin's American-Statesman newspaper. Hess happened to capture the intriguing light with his dashboard video camera during a routine traffic stop, but he was far from alone in his sighting. Witnesses from Oklahoma City to Houston reported seeing the light, cities some 450 miles apart.

The FAA has examined the footage and declared that what witnesses saw was "most likely" a meteor or other natural space debris burning up upon reentry to the Earth's atmosphere. Others seem to disagree. Just ask Texas resident Lloyd Lawrence. "I saw the object in question while driving in, just outside of Big Spring. It was yellow with no trail, moving slow. Did not appear to be a meteor."
